ALEXANDRIA, Va., July 15 -- United States Patent no. 12,663,154, issued on June 23, was assigned to RTX Corp. (Farmington, Conn.).

"Orbital combustor fuel support architecture" was invented by Lawrence Binek (Glastonbury, Conn.), Timothy Snyder (Glastonbury, Conn.) and Frederick Rosenberger (West Hartford, Conn.).
